Key Takeaways And Recommendations
- Verify board certification and fellowship training in facial plastic surgery.
- Discuss functional breathing issues alongside aesthetic goals during consultation.
- Review before-and-after photos that match your nasal anatomy and goals.
- Ask about postoperative support, revision policies, and recovery timelines.
- Confirm surgeon experience with multicultural patients and nuanced rhinoplasty approaches.
